Course Details

Smart City Infrastructure and Planning: Understanding the foundation of smart cities, including infrastructure, planning, and design. This unit covers the essential elements of a smart city and how to approach planning for a high-performance solar strategy.
Solar Energy Fundamentals: An introduction to solar energy, its benefits, and how it can be harnessed for smart cities. This unit covers the science behind solar energy, the different types of solar technologies, and their applications in smart cities.
Solar Resource Assessment and Energy Modeling: This unit covers the techniques and tools used to assess solar resource availability and model solar energy systems for smart cities.
Solar Technology Selection and System Design: Understanding the different solar technology options and designing high-performance solar systems for smart cities. This unit covers the key factors to consider when selecting solar technology, as well as best practices for system design.
Financing and Incentives for Solar Projects: An overview of the financing and incentives available for solar projects in smart cities. This unit covers the various financing options, as well as the incentives and regulations that can impact solar project development.
Operations and Maintenance of Solar Systems: This unit covers the best practices for operating and maintaining solar systems in smart cities. It includes information on monitoring, troubleshooting, and optimizing solar system performance.
Smart Grid Integration and Energy Storage: Understanding the role of smart grids and energy storage in optimizing solar energy generation and distribution in smart cities. This unit covers the key concepts and best practices for integrating solar systems into smart grids and managing energy storage.
Policy and Regulation for Smart City Solar Strategies: An overview of the policy and regulation that impacts solar strategy development in smart cities. This unit covers the key policies and regulations that impact solar project development, as well as best practices for navigating the regulatory landscape.
